    <description>A tribunal&#039;s limited power of recall or restoration does not extend to appeals voluntarily withdrawn without liberty to revive them. Where the withdrawal was recorded on counsel&#039;s request and no mistake apparent on the face of the record or dismissal for default was shown, the statutory basis for recall was unavailable. An alleged advocate&#039;s mistake, even if accepted, did not justify supervisory interference when the tribunal committed no jurisdictional error. Accordingly, the tribunal was not required to restore the appeals, and interference under Article 227 was not warranted.</description>
